Getting Started with Your DJI Pocket 2

Before diving into filming, familiarize yourself with the device. Charge the battery fully and explore the different modes and settings. The DJI Pocket 2 offers various shooting modes, including Standard, ActiveTrack, and Hyperlapse, which can add creative flair to your videos.

Basic Video Tips for Beginners

  • Keep your shots steady: Use the built-in gimbal to stabilize footage. Practice smooth movements and avoid jerky motions.
  • Plan your shots: Think about the story you want to tell. Plan your angles and movements before recording.
  • Use gridlines: Enable gridlines in settings to help compose balanced shots using the rule of thirds.
  • Adjust exposure: Tap on the screen to focus and adjust exposure for well-lit videos, especially in challenging lighting conditions.

Creative Shooting Techniques

Enhance your videos with some creative techniques:

  • Move slowly: Use slow, deliberate movements to create cinematic shots.
  • Use different angles: Experiment with low, high, and side angles to add variety.
  • Incorporate motion: Use the Hyperlapse mode for dynamic time-lapse videos.
  • Track subjects: Utilize ActiveTrack to keep moving subjects in focus seamlessly.

Audio Tips for Better Videos

Good audio quality is crucial. Consider using an external microphone if possible. Always check audio levels before recording and minimize background noise for clearer sound.

Post-Production Advice

After filming, use editing software to enhance your videos. Trim unnecessary parts, adjust color grading, and add music or titles to make your videos more engaging. Keep it simple and focus on telling a compelling story.
